Yep looks like the one my neighbour has (they are Anglophiles and love Top Gear) it is the updated version of mine. They use a USB powered external Hard Drive instead of a flash drive so it allows them to put way more hours of TV on in one go.

They had a cheap one in Walmart that allowed you to do the same thing. Reason I didn't buy it is because that one from 220-electronics was already chipped to be code free and region free for DVD playback. Depending on the coding on the DVD though the conversion isn't that great for the synchronising of the sound and audio but it's usually older and cheaper British DVD's. Newer ones are fine.
